Transaction 1cd66a7c6f5d30dad339b2a1411514e6e2e96d624d2356f88acc497d9bd00bcc
1 Input
1 Output
-
1cd66a7c6f5d30dad339b2a1411514e6e2e96d624d2356f88acc497d9bd00bcc:0
- value
- 178127623
- script pubkey
- OP_0 OP_PUSHBYTES_20 edebcac7ce73f020b5af25be7e8d107538681cf2
- address
- bc1qah4u437ww0czpdd0ykl8argsw5uxs88jnfy9jw